DBconnection, klappt bei mir, bei anderen net?!?

http://www.insomnia-ua.com/sledge/DB.html

Dort liegt eine Java Anwendung, bei mir funzt sie auch wunderbar (Ergebnisse werden nur in der Konsole ausgegeben)
doch bei anderen funzt es nicht, es kommt immer als Fehler:
java.sql.SQLException: No suitable driver

und zwar nach folgender anweisung:
this.conn = DriverManager.getConnection( url, user, xy);

wobei in url folgendes steht:
String url = „jdbc:mysql://“+host+":3306"+"/ugaagga";

Den Treiber haben sich meine Testkandidaten auch runtergeladen, daran liegts auch nicht, denn sonst würde bereits vorher eine Exception geworfen werden.

Der Treiber den man benötigt liegt hier:
http://www.fh-merseburg.de/~skanzler/Uga-Agga/mysql-…

der pfad dorthin sollte auch in PATH stehen damit der gefunden wird.

Wie gesagt bei mir geht es bei anderen nicht, woran kanns liegen?

Gruß Wiz

Hi

Der pfad dorthin sollte auch in PATH stehen damit der gefunden
wird.

Das JAR-File muss in den CLASSPATH aufgenommen werden, PATH bringt da nix.

Gruss, Lars

Hallo,

die Bibliotheken stehen bei dir vermutlich schon im Verzeichnis lib/ext deiner Java-JRE. Da sollten sie rein, oder man muss den classpath entsprechend ändern.

Gruß

Peter

Hallo,

die Bibliotheken stehen bei dir vermutlich schon im
Verzeichnis lib/ext deiner Java-JRE.

Genau daran lags, bei mir waren die im lib/ext verzeichnis, bei den anderen nur im lib Verzeichnis :smile:

Da sollten sie rein, oder
man muss den classpath entsprechend ändern.

Wo ändere ich denn den Classpath?
Ich kenne nur den PATH in umgebungsvariablen (bei Win XP).

Hi,

entweder du definierst einen CLASSPATH in der Startdatei, die Dein Prorgramm aufruft, oder Du setzt eine neue Umgebungsvariable, die dann eben CLASSPATH heisst. Das machst Du da, wo Du auch den PATH änderst.

Gruss,

Herb

1 „Gefällt mir“

Vielen Dank! owT
kein Text